Transaction

81321855fc872b0cd93baadcc610fb4c309ffcc4087184e3159441e93fd0f1b2

Summary

In Block66211
TimeMon, 20 Feb 2023 10:29:15 UTC
Total Input2442.81287384 Nebula
Total Output2442.81281024 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
911711 Confirmations2442.81281024 Nebula
Raw Transaction